SN74LVC2G157 Single 2-Line to 1-Line data selector multiplexer
1 Features
1 Available in the Texas Instruments NanoFree™ package
Supports 5-V VCC operation Inputs accept
voltages to 5.5 V
Max tpd of 6 ns at 3.3 V Low power consumption, 10-µA Maximum ICC ±24-mA Output drive at 3.3 V
Typical VOLP (Output ground bounce) <0.8 V at VCC = 3.3 V, TA = 25°C
Typical VOHV (Output VOH undershoot) >2 V at VCC = 3.3 V, TA = 25°C
Ioff Supports live insertion, partial-power-down mode, and back-drive protection
Can be used as a down translator to translate inputs from a maximum of 5.5 V down to the VCC Level
Latch-up performance exceeds 100 mA per JESD 78, Class II
ESD Protection exceeds JESD 22
– 2000-V Human body model (A114-A)
– 1000-V Charged-device model (C101)
3 Description
This single 2-line to 1-line data selector multiplexer is designed for 1.65-V to 5.5-V VCC operation.
The SN74LVC2G157 device features a common strobe (G) input. When the strobe is high, Y is low and Y is high. When the strobe is low, a single bit is selected from one of two sources and is routed to the outputs. The device provides true and complementary data.
NanoFree™ package technology is a major breakthrough in IC packaging concepts, using the die as the package.
